Recent advancements in dental impression materials include hydrophilic addition silicones and polyethers in automatic mixing systems. These materials offer improved handling and are now available as single-viscosity bite registration options.

Area of Science:

  • Dental Materials Science
  • Polymer Chemistry

Background:

  • Addition silicones and polyethers are widely used dental impression materials.
  • Material properties and delivery systems influence clinical performance.

Purpose of the Study:

  • To review recent innovations in addition silicone and polyether dental materials.
  • To highlight advancements in viscosity, hydrophilicity, and delivery systems.

Main Methods:

  • Literature review of dental material advancements over the past three years.
  • Analysis of product formulations and delivery system changes.

Main Results:

  • Increased availability of hydrophilic addition silicones.
  • Heavier viscosity materials now offered in automatic mixing cartridges.

  • Polyethers introduced into automatic mixing systems.
  • Rise in monophase or single-viscosity systems.
  • Both material types available as bite registration materials.
  • Conclusions:

    • Dental impression material technology has evolved with enhanced hydrophilicity and viscosity options.
    • Automatic mixing systems and single-viscosity formulations improve ease of use and handling.
    • Addition silicones and polyethers provide versatile solutions for bite registration.
